&lt;P&gt;Cancellation is usually completed with &lt;A href="https://www.three.co.uk/support/contact-us?intid=contact_us" target="_self"&gt;Customer Services&lt;/A&gt;&amp;nbsp;with a live agent as a security measure to protect your account - one-time passcode verification is mandatory when making such changes.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;If you wish to keep the phone number, you can &lt;A href="https://www.three.co.uk/support/leave-three/leave-with-your-number#howtopac" target="_self"&gt;request a PAC&lt;/A&gt;. When you give this PAC to another network to switch, your Three account will automatically close and you'll be given a final bill.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;If cancellation is your preference, I'd recommend using the live chat option on the link shared above, and an agent will help with this.&lt;/P&gt;
